Prevent Soft and Mushy Pasta
To prevent soft, mushy pasta, make sure the cooking water is at a full boil before adding the pasta. Also, make sure to keep it at a steady boil throughout the cooking time.
Avoid Using Oil When Boiling Pasta
Avoid using oil when boiling pasta if serving with sauce because the oil will prevent the sauce from sticking to the pasta properly.

Undercook Pasta when Adding to Baked Casseroles
Undercook pasta when adding to another dish that requires additional cooking. If fully cooked, it may become overdone when cooked for additional time in the finished dish.

Slow Cooking with Pasta & Rice
Prevent rice and pasta from becoming sticky when using a slow cooker by cooking them on the stovetop and adding at the end of the slow cooking time. Add and heat thoroughly.

pasta Glossary Term
A popular and common food made from a paste-type dough consisting of durum wheat flour, salt, and a liquid that may be in the form of water, milk or eggs.
pasta sauce Glossary Term
Any of a variety of savory toppings and mixtures of ingredients that enhance the flavor of the pasta dish being served.
soy pasta Glossary Term
A pasta product, typically made from pasta flours such as semolina, that has been blended into a dough, enriched with soy nutrients derived from processed soybeans, and produced in some form of a pasata noodle.
pasta machine Glossary Term
A kitchen utensil, also referred to as a Pasta Rolling Machine, that is used to roll pasta dough into thin sheets of pasta.
pasta cutter Glossary Term
A kitchen utensil that may have cutting wheels or cutting circles used to cut pasta dough into strips, circles, squares, or other pasta shapes.
squid ink pasta Glossary Term
Any type of pasta that has been enhanced with the chemical substance extracted from the ocean squid so it becomes very black in color.
pizzichi farro pasta Glossary Term
Pizzichi means "pinched pasta." This pasta is a short diagonally cut pasta with rippled edges. It is approximately 1 3/4 inches long and 3/4 inch wide.
fregola or fregolone pasta Glossary Term
Considered to be a type of pasta originating in North Africa during ancient times, Fregola is very small in size, similar to soup pastas, and is sometimes mistaken as a grain.
spugnole pasta Glossary Term
A type of pasta made by artisans in southern Italy that have a long heritage of producing unique and high quality pastas.
butter paddle Glossary Term
A short, flat wooden utensil that was most often used in kitchens when making and processing butter or commonly used during pasta making.
cannelloni pasta Glossary Term
A type of pasta that may be made as a large dried tube or as a flat sheet of pasta that will be filled with ingredients and rolled into a tube shape.
maltagliati pasta Glossary Term
Flat, roughly cut pieces of pasta produced as random shapes from the scraps of pasta being cut and formed for another variety of pasta or pasta that is intentionally cut into a formed shape, similar to a trapezoid or a parallelogram.
angel hair pasta Glossary Term
Extremely thin, long strands of pasta, which are available in both strands and nests. It is most suitable for use with light sauces.
wild rice pasta Glossary Term
Pasta made with wild rice flour. It is brown in color and has a nice nutty flavor. Wild rice pasta that is made with only wild rice flour would be gluten-free pasta.
riccioli pasta Glossary Term
A variety of fresh egg pasta that is often associated with pasta makers in the Piemont region of Italy.
bumbola pasta Glossary Term
Named and formed into a shape similar to a bumblebee, this pasta is made for holding sauces. With two winged extensions coming out from each side a long round body that is cut in half, Bumbola Pasta is produced so the open body or oval of the pasta can be used to "catch" and retain sauces spread over the pasta.
gnocchi paddle Glossary Term
A wooden utensil used to form ridges in pasta, such as for garganelli pasta or to help form the delicate balls for gnocchi, a dumpling-like creation common in Italy.
casunziei pasta Glossary Term
A stuffed pasta that is made into the shape of a half circle and crimpled along the edges. This pasta is made by cutting 3-inch diameter circles out of pasta dough, adding a teaspoon of filling to the center and then crimpling the edges securely to keep the filling from falling out.
anolini pasta Glossary Term
Stuffed pasta that is small and round in shape or shaped like a half circle with an edging that has an embossed or ruffled appearance.
cavatelli pasta Glossary Term
A small shell shaped pasta that has slightly rolled-in edges. The name cavatelli is sometimes found associated with pasta that is similar in shape to casarecci, only shorter in length, but most often it refers to the small shell shaped pasta.
